Transaction 32b28a37c36c2ae920803565792652145a9bc10e334f3feb0398f3c576d11286
1 Input
2 Outputs
- 32b28a37c36c2ae920803565792652145a9bc10e334f3feb0398f3c576d11286:0
- 32b28a37c36c2ae920803565792652145a9bc10e334f3feb0398f3c576d11286:1
value 2076522568
address 1FPPb1LJJ5AJL5w9QUC8wdWdfZkDfzodr8
value 18369353
address 18dyaQuXutq9UMR9yuVqw7axw366PcHdnw